Choosing the Right Size Basket

The size of your kitchen sliding waste paper basket directly impacts its functionality and aesthetics. A basket that’s too small will overflow quickly, defeating its purpose, while one that’s too large may dominate the space, disrupting the kitchen’s flow. Measure the area under your sink or cabinet where the basket will slide, noting width, depth, and height. Subtract 1–2 inches from each dimension to ensure smooth operation and clearance for the sliding mechanism. For example, if your cabinet opening is 12 inches wide, opt for a basket no wider than 10 inches.

Consider your household’s waste generation habits. A family of four producing 2–3 bags of trash daily will need a larger basket (10–12 gallons) compared to a single person or couple, who may suffice with a 5–8 gallon option. If you recycle or compost, allocate separate, smaller baskets for each stream. For instance, a 5-gallon basket for trash paired with a 3-gallon one for recyclables can maximize efficiency without overcrowding.

Material thickness matters. Sliding baskets made of wire or thin metal take up less space than bulkier plastic or wood options. However, thicker materials often offer durability and easier cleaning. If space is tight, prioritize slim designs with high capacity, such as rectangular baskets with vertical depth rather than horizontal width. Look for models with adjustable dividers or stackable compartments to customize storage without increasing footprint.

Test the basket’s slide mechanism with its intended load. Fill it with a typical day’s waste and slide it in and out to ensure it moves smoothly without binding or scraping. If the basket feels cramped or resists movement, downsize or opt for a model with ball-bearing slides, which handle heavier loads more efficiently. Conversely, if it rattles or feels unstable, consider adding padding or choosing a basket with a snugger fit.

Ultimately, the right size balances capacity, accessibility, and aesthetics. A well-fitted sliding basket should integrate seamlessly into your kitchen, enhancing functionality without drawing attention. Measure twice, consider your waste habits, and prioritize practicality over trends. A basket that fits your space and lifestyle will save time, reduce frustration, and keep your kitchen organized.

Installing Sliding Tracks Properly

Sliding tracks are the backbone of any kitchen sliding waste paper basket system, and their proper installation is crucial for smooth, long-lasting operation. Begin by selecting tracks specifically designed for wastebasket applications, as these are engineered to handle the weight and frequency of use typical in kitchens. Standard drawer slides, while similar, may not withstand the demands of this specific task. Ensure the tracks are made from durable materials like stainless steel or coated aluminum to resist corrosion and wear.

Before installation, measure the cabinet opening precisely to determine the correct track length. Most sliding wastebasket systems require tracks that are slightly shorter than the cabinet depth to allow for clearance. Mark the mounting points on the cabinet sides using a level to ensure the tracks are perfectly aligned. Misalignment, even by a few millimeters, can cause the basket to bind or tilt, compromising functionality. Pre-drilling pilot holes is essential, especially in hardwood cabinets, to prevent splitting.

Attaching the tracks securely is a critical step often overlooked. Use screws provided by the manufacturer, as these are typically designed to anchor the tracks firmly without damaging the cabinet structure. Over-tightening can strip the screw holes, while under-tightening may lead to wobbling or detachment over time. Test the tracks by manually sliding them in and out before attaching the basket to ensure they glide smoothly and remain stable under pressure.

Once the tracks are installed, attach the wastebasket frame according to the manufacturer’s instructions. Double-check that the basket sits level and slides effortlessly along the entire length of the tracks. If resistance occurs, inspect for debris or misalignment and adjust as needed. A properly installed sliding track system should operate silently and require minimal force to open or close, even when fully loaded with waste.

Finally, consider adding a soft-close mechanism to enhance usability and extend the life of the system. Soft-close adapters can be retrofitted to most sliding tracks, providing a gentle, controlled closure that prevents slamming and reduces strain on the tracks. This feature is particularly beneficial in busy kitchens where the wastebasket is frequently used. With careful installation and thoughtful upgrades, sliding tracks can transform a simple wastebasket into an efficient, durable kitchen essential.

Material Options for Durability

Stainless steel stands out as a premier choice for kitchen sliding waste paper baskets due to its corrosion resistance and longevity. Its non-porous surface prevents bacteria buildup, making it hygienic for food-adjacent areas. Opt for 304-grade stainless steel, which contains 18% chromium and 8% nickel, ensuring durability against moisture and stains. Avoid cheaper alternatives that may rust or dent under pressure. Pairing stainless steel with a fingerprint-resistant coating can further enhance its low-maintenance appeal, especially in high-traffic kitchens.

For eco-conscious homeowners, bamboo offers a sustainable yet durable alternative. Its natural hardness rivals many hardwoods, and its rapid renewability makes it an environmentally friendly option. When selecting bamboo, ensure it’s treated with a food-safe sealant to resist moisture and warping. While it may require occasional reapplication of sealant, its lightweight nature simplifies cleaning and repositioning of sliding baskets. Bamboo’s warm aesthetic also complements modern and traditional kitchen designs alike.

Plastic remains a budget-friendly option, but not all plastics are created equal. High-density polyethylene (HDPE) is ideal for durability, as it resists cracks and chemical damage from cleaning agents. Look for UV-stabilized variants if your kitchen receives direct sunlight, as this prevents discoloration. However, plastic’s environmental impact and susceptibility to scratches make it a trade-off between cost and longevity. Reinforced edges or metal frames can mitigate wear, extending the basket’s lifespan.

Powder-coated steel combines the strength of metal with a customizable finish, offering both durability and style. The powder coating process creates a hard, protective layer resistant to chips and scratches. This material is particularly suitable for heavy-duty use, such as in commercial kitchens or large households. Ensure the coating is applied evenly to avoid weak spots. While heavier than other options, its robustness justifies the added weight for long-term reliability.

Lastly, consider the hybrid approach of combining materials for optimal durability. A stainless steel frame with a bamboo or plastic insert balances strength and functionality. This modular design allows for easy replacement of worn components, extending the basket’s overall life. When choosing hybrids, prioritize compatibility between materials to avoid friction or instability in sliding mechanisms. This approach maximizes both durability and adaptability to your kitchen’s needs.

Cleaning and Maintenance Tips

Regular cleaning of your kitchen sliding waste paper basket is essential to prevent odors, bacteria buildup, and pest attraction. Start by removing the basket from its sliding track to access all surfaces. Use a mild detergent mixed with warm water (1 tablespoon per gallon) to wipe down the interior and exterior. For stubborn stains, a paste of baking soda and water applied for 10 minutes before scrubbing can be effective. Rinse thoroughly and dry completely to avoid rust or mold, especially in metal baskets.

Lubrication is key to maintaining smooth operation of the sliding mechanism. Apply a silicone-based lubricant (not oil-based, as it attracts dust) to the tracks and rollers every 3–6 months, depending on usage. Wipe away excess lubricant to prevent debris buildup, which can hinder movement. Inspect the tracks for any bent or misaligned parts, and adjust or repair them as needed to ensure the basket slides effortlessly.

To extend the lifespan of your basket, consider lining it with a removable, washable bin or a biodegradable bag. This minimizes direct contact with waste, reducing cleaning frequency and protecting the basket’s finish. If using a bin, wash it weekly with hot water and a disinfectant (e.g., 1:10 bleach solution) to kill germs. Avoid overloading the basket, as excessive weight can strain the sliding mechanism and cause premature wear.

For odor control, sprinkle a thin layer of baking soda or activated charcoal at the bottom of the basket before inserting a liner. Alternatively, place a few drops of essential oil (e.g., tea tree or lemon) on a cotton ball and tuck it into a corner of the basket. Replace the cotton ball weekly to maintain freshness. Avoid using harsh chemicals or abrasive scrubbers, as they can damage the basket’s surface and finish.

Finally, establish a routine maintenance schedule to keep your sliding waste basket in optimal condition. Weekly, remove the basket for a quick wipe-down and liner change. Monthly, deep-clean the basket and inspect the sliding mechanism. Biannually, disassemble the tracks (if possible) for thorough cleaning and lubrication. Consistent care not only ensures functionality but also contributes to a hygienic and aesthetically pleasing kitchen environment.

Maximizing Space Efficiency in Kitchen Cabinets

Kitchen cabinets often become catch-alls for mismatched containers, forgotten gadgets, and underutilized space. Sliding waste paper baskets, when integrated thoughtfully, can reclaim valuable real estate while streamlining waste management. The key lies in treating these baskets not as afterthoughts but as integral components of your cabinet layout.

Consider the under-sink area, a prime candidate for sliding waste solutions. This zone, often plagued by plumbing obstructions and awkward dimensions, can be transformed with a custom-fitted sliding basket system. Opt for baskets with adjustable widths to accommodate pipes, and prioritize models with soft-close mechanisms to prevent slamming in tight spaces. For households generating diverse waste streams, dual baskets—one for recyclables, one for trash—maximize efficiency without sacrificing accessibility.

Material selection is equally critical. Stainless steel baskets resist odors and corrosion, ideal for damp environments, while bamboo or coated wire options offer lighter alternatives for less demanding setups. Pair these with pull-out systems featuring full-extension slides to ensure complete access, even to the farthest corners of deep cabinets. For added functionality, integrate lid mechanisms that operate in tandem with the sliding motion, keeping odors contained without requiring manual lifting.

A lesser-known strategy involves leveraging vertical space within cabinets. Stacked sliding baskets, separated by adjustable dividers, can double storage capacity for waste bins while maintaining ease of use. This approach is particularly effective in tall pantry cabinets, where floor space is limited but height is abundant. Combine this with motion-sensor lighting to illuminate hard-to-reach areas, ensuring usability regardless of time of day.

Finally, tailor your system to household habits. For families with young children or pets, prioritize baskets with locking mechanisms to prevent accidental openings. In minimalist kitchens, opt for slim-profile designs that blend seamlessly into cabinetry when closed. By aligning the design with both spatial constraints and user needs, sliding waste baskets transition from mere utilities to strategic tools for optimizing kitchen efficiency.
